On the recordNovember 2, 1926
I, Calvin Coolidge, President of the United States of America, in pursuance of the said concurrent resolution, do hereby order that the flag of the United States be displayed on all Government buildings on November 11, 1926
Said by
Calvin Coolidge
Republican · Vermont

Editor's note · Context

Proclamation—Armistice Day, 1926
